isotretinoin is so important when it comes to acne because a overproduction of sebum is a key factor in the development of acne. Excess sebum production can lead to a inflammation and the formation of acne.
And isotretinoin is HIGHLY effective at reducing sebum production. It works by shrinking the sebaceous glands, which can decrease sebum output by up to 90%, within only a few weeks of treatment. This reduction in sebum oil is a major reason why isotretinoin is considered the most effective treatment for acne.
Isotretinoin, exfoliates your skin, shrinks pores and rapes oily skin.
